If you come to Knott's often then you know this is where they have the ice skating rink and put on…read morean amazing Christmas show. They have about 4 or 5 performances throughout the day but my advice is to get there early if you want a good seat. If the show has a start time of 1PM we would typically start waiting in line at around 12PM. Even then you probably won't be the first people in line but you will still get a good seat. Once the line starts getting long they start making people go up the ramp and start making line up there. Be aware if you start going up your whole party must be with you as they will not let anyone go up that is left downstairs. Be aware that in this are you must fill in all the empty space. People do try to cut to get to the front so just be aware of that. Once they open the doors you enter from all the way up top unless you are handicapped then you are let in downstairs. You can choose to sit up top which is still a nice view but if you want to be up close you will need to make your way down all the stairs to make it to the front. As far as the show for the 2024 season they did change it up and make a just a little bit more modern which I loved. The performers all did an amazing job and of course we all love seeing the peanuts characters perform on ice. It was a great show and I hope they keep it the same next year or if they do change it I hope it is for the better. I do miss the summer show that they used to put on in this theatre. I'm not sure why they got rid of it but I hope they bring it back one day. If you come here during the holidays this is a must see show for all ages.

We visited Pirates Dinner Adventure on a field trip with 41 students and 4 adults, and overall it…read morewas a great experience. They were very welcoming to our large group, and seating was smooth and well-organized. The service was impressive given our group size--staff stayed attentive and kept things moving efficiently. The show is the highlight--very entertaining, interactive, and engaging from start to finish. They involve the audience often, bringing both kids and adults into the action. The cast includes pirates, a mermaid, a princess, and a captain performing acrobatic and agility stunts that kept everyone fully engaged. We had the basic food package: a garden salad, chicken dinner for adults, and chicken nuggets with mac and cheese for students, plus a brownie for dessert and included soft drinks. The food is simple but good--definitely filling, but not the main attraction. There are also upgraded appetizers, entrées, and desserts available for an additional cost. At $43.95 for a show, drink, and three-course meal, it's a solid value. You'll leave full and entertained--just don't come expecting gourmet dining. Compared to Medieval Times Dinner & Tournament, Pirates Dinner Adventure feels more interactive and offers more comfortable seating, with a similar level of food quality. Overall, a fun and memorable experience--especially great for groups and field trips!
